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Bitmine Immersion Technologies director Jason A. Edgeworth reported the vesting of 4,749 restricted stock units (RSUs) on July 23, 2026, which settled into 4,749 shares of Common Stock. After this RSU settlement, he directly holds 48,137 Common shares and 9,498 RSUs, which were granted on January 23, 2026 and vest quarterly in four equal 25% installments over 12 months, subject to his continued service.

A restricted stock unit is a promise from a company to give an employee shares of stock after certain conditions are met, like staying with the company for a set amount of time. It’s like earning a bonus that turns into company stock once you’ve proven your commitment, making it a way to motivate and reward employees.
